San Jose de la Montaña is located on the slopes of the famous Barva Volcano in the Heredia province, a few kilometers from the town of Barva. It is also close to the amazing Braulio Carrillo National Park.
Set amidst a tall evergreen forest, this village is reminiscent of a Swiss mountain town, with its beautiful 18th century wood homes and dramatic landscape. Besides taking in the wonderful natural beauty of this place, there is plenty to do in San Jose de la Montana. For the outdoors person, there are some great hiking and horseback riding trails, while for adventure lovers there are canopy tours to enjoy some truly magnificent views of the valley and its surrounding areas.
There is also a beautiful old church that is a must see.
Forty-five minutes from the capital city of San Jose, most people usually get to this town by bus from Barva or Heredia City. If you wish to travel here by car, get detailed directions because it is easy to get lost. From here, one can also visit the town of Sacramento, which is around 9 km (5.6 miles) north.
This village was originally renowned for being a health resort, where people came to breathe in the fresh clean mountain air, San Jose de la Montana is now the perfect escape for those who wish to enjoy a peaceful vacation alone or with family. |
